Verified Facts
Official NameFrench Republic
CapitalParis
Population66.4 million
Area543,908 km² (210,004 sq mi)
LanguagesFrench
Currencyeuro (€)
TimezonesUTC-10:00 to UTC+12:00 (14 zones)
RegionEurope / Western Europe
Drives onRight
Source: REST Countries API

Top Attractions
| Attraction | Location | Type | Why Visit |
|---|---|---|---|
| The Eiffel Tower | Paris | Historic Landmark | Iconic symbol of France and breathtaking views of the city |
| The Louvre Museum | Paris | Art Museum | Home to the Mona Lisa and an extensive collection of art and artifacts |
| Notre-Dame Cathedral | Paris | Historic Landmark | Beautiful and historic cathedral that was built in the 12th century |
| Palace of Versailles | Versailles | Royal Palace | Opulent palace with stunning gardens and fountain shows |
| Mont Saint-Michel | Normandy | Island Abbey | Unique island abbey surrounded by vast bay and towering walls |
| Arc de Triomphe | Paris | Historic Landmark | Honors the soldiers who fought and died for France and offers great views of the city |
| Musée d'Orsay | Paris | Art Museum | Impressive collection of Impressionist and Post-Impressionist art |
| Champs-Élysées | Paris | Avenue | Famous avenue lined with cafes, theaters, and upscale shops |
| Sainte-Chapelle | Paris | Historic Landmark | Beautiful and intricate stained glass windows |
| Pont du Gard | Gard | Ancient Aqueduct | Ancient Roman aqueduct and UNESCO World Heritage Site |

Day Trips
- Take a day trip to Reims, a city known for its beautiful cathedral and champagne production, 129 km from Paris, 1 hour 30 minutes by train
- Visit Versailles, a city with a beautiful palace and gardens, 12 km from Paris, 30 minutes by train
- Go to Giverny, a charming village with beautiful gardens and a museum dedicated to Claude Monet, 75 km from Paris, 1 hour 15 minutes by car
- Take a day trip to Rouen, a city with a beautiful cathedral and historic center, 140 km from Paris, 1 hour 30 minutes by train
- Visit Fontainebleau, a beautiful forest with hiking trails and a stunning castle, 55 km from Paris, 1 hour by train
Planning Tips
Suggested itineraries: 3-day (visit Paris and see the main attractions like the Eiffel Tower and the Louvre), 7-day (explore Paris and take day trips to nearby cities like Versailles and Reims), 14-day (deep exploration of France, including the French Riviera, the Alps, and the countryside). Key tips for booking and prioritizing: book accommodations and popular attractions in advance, prioritize the most important sights and experiences, and consider purchasing a Paris Museum Pass for skip-the-line access to many attractions.
